Thumbs up NSX wheels and handling

I was looking through the posts about NSX wheels on the S and came across the post about the 16"/17" set and the fact that the front would have a larger sidewall than the rear wheel and this would be detrimental to handling. How bad is the handling? Does anyone have any experience? What if you were to run 205/50-16 and 245/40-17? The sidewalls would be about the same size and the tire would only be about .8 inches shorter or .4" radius would be lost.

Any coments about handling? Any general thoughts?

Also why did Honda give the 04+ a tire with a lower tread width in the front and a larger one in the rear than the AP1s?

You would want to run 205/55R16 front and the 245/40R17 rear. You want the same overall diameter front and rear.
